WebApr 4, 2024 · On its most fundamental level, a split king bed is two twin-size mattresses put together to form a king-size bed. Though exact measurements can vary, most split kings you'll find use the twin XL size, making a footprint of 38" x 80". The twin-size mattresses are joined through some form of connector, which again varies depending on the make ...
